Description

Fluoroethyne CAS NO 2713-09-9 is a highly reactive gaseous organofluorine compound, also known as fluoroacetylene. This specialty chemical serves as a valuable building block in advanced organic synthesis, enabling the introduction of fluorine and acetylene functionalities into target molecules. It is primarily utilized by research and development laboratories in the pharmaceutical and agrochemical sectors for the creation of novel fluorinated compounds and materials.

Basic Information

Product Name Fluoroethyne
CAS No. 2713-09-9
Molecular Formula C2HF
Molecular Weight 44.03 g/mol
Synonyms Fluoroacetylene; Ethyne, fluoro-; Monofluoroacetylene; Fluoroethyne; Fluoroethylene (not to be confused with C2H3F); 1-Fluoroethyne; H-C≡C-F; FC≡CH

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ed, appropriately rated cylinder or container, protected from light and stored in a cool, well-ventilated area. Due to its gaseous and highly reactive nature, it must be kept under an inert atmosphere (e.g., argon or nitrogen) and away from sources of ignition, heat, and incompatible materials. Cylinders should be securely fastened and handled according to all relevant gas safety regulations.
